     Your Committee on Finance, to which was referred S.B. No.
2433, S.D. 2, H.D. 1, entitled: 

     "A BILL FOR AN ACT RELATING TO PRISONS,"

begs leave to report as follows:

     The purpose of this bill, as received by your Committee, is
to provide for privatized correctional facilities in the State
by, among other things:

     (1)  Authorizing the Governor to:

          (a)  Enter into and execute contracts in the name of
               the State with any private entity to operate
               correctional facilities at sites within the State
               and selected by the Governor; and

          (b)  Negotiate with any person for the development of a
               private correctional facility capable of housing
               both minimum and medium security inmates to be
               situated on lands identified as a portion of TMK
               1-6-001-025 and 1-6-001-002;

     (2)  Enabling the Department of Public Safety (DPS) to grant
          a license to a private correctional facility determined
          by DPS;

     (3)  Establishing the Citizens Oversight Committee for
          consultation during site selection and facility design;
          and

     (4)  Appropriating funds for the preparation of an
          environmental impact statement (EIS) for the
          development of a private correctional facility.

     The Chamber of Commerce of Hawaii, Government Efficiency
Teams, Inc., and Associated Builders and Contractors, Inc.
testified in support of the measure.  DPS testified in support of
the intent of the measure.  Opposing testimony was received from
E Ho'opakele and the Community Alliance on Prisons.

     Your Committee has amended this bill by deleting its
contents and inserting the substantive provisions of H.B. No.
2739, H.D. 2, which:

     (1)  Authorizes the Governor to negotiate with any person
          for the development of a private correctional facility:

          (A)  Capable of housing both minimum and medium
               security inmates;

          (B)  Offering educational and drug and alcohol
               rehabilitation and treatment programs; and

          (C)  To be situated on lands identified as a portion of
               TMS 1-6-001-025 and 1-6-001-002;

          and

     (2)  Appropriates funds for the preparation of an EIS for
          the development of a private correctional facility.

     Your Committee further amended the bill to allow funds
appropriated for the development of a new correctional facility
to be used to match any available federal funding, and to make
technical, nonsubstantive amendments for clarity and style.

     As affirmed by the record of votes of the members of your
Committee on Finance that is attached to this report, your
Committee is in accord with the intent and purpose of S.B. No.
2433, S.D. 2, H.D. 1, as amended herein, and recommends that it
pass Third Reading in the form attached hereto as S.B. No. 2433,
S.D. 2, H.D. 2.
